Automotive Industry Uses for Grade 8 Bolts
In the automotive industry, Grade 8 bolts are widely used for high-stress fastening applications due to their exceptional tensile strength. These bolts are essential for securing engine components, suspension systems, and drivetrain parts that experience frequent and intense loads. Their superior strength ensures reliable performance and safety under demanding conditions.
Grade 8 bolts are also preferred for attaching heavy brackets, chassis components, and structural reinforcements. Their ability to withstand torque and prevent loosening is critical in ensuring vehicle durability and operational integrity. The use of Grade 8 bolts in these applications minimizes the risk of component failure during vehicle operation.
Furthermore, their robust tensile and yield strength make Grade 8 bolts ideal for high-performance and heavy-duty vehicles, where safety and reliability are paramount. This importance underscores why these bolts are considered a standard choice for critical fastening needs within the automotive sector.

Naval and Marine Construction Uses
In naval and marine construction, the use of Grade 8 bolts is vital due to their high tensile and yield strength. These bolts are engineered to withstand the demanding conditions encountered in marine environments. Their durability ensures the structural integrity of ships, docks, and offshore platforms.
Marine applications require fasteners that resist corrosion, vibration, and dynamic loads. Although Grade 8 bolts are not inherently corrosion-resistant, they are often used with protective coatings or combined with stainless steel components. This enhances their longevity in saltwater and humid conditions.
The high strength properties of Grade 8 bolts make them suitable for securing heavy structural components, such as bulkheads and deck fittings. Their reliability under fluctuating stress levels helps prevent failure, which is critical in safety-sensitive marine construction projects.
Overall, Grade 8 bolts are preferred in naval and marine construction for critical fastening needs due to their superior strength, ensuring safety and long-term performance in challenging maritime environments.
